- The distance between Taumarunui, New Zealand and Ternej, Russia is approximately 10,096 km or 6,274 mi.
- To reach Taumarunui in this distance one would set out from Ternej bearing 150.9° or SSE and follow the great circles arc to approach Taumarunui bearing 153.8° or SSE .
- Taumarunui has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Ternej has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Taumarunui is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ome whereas Ternej is in or near the boreal wet for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 9.8 °C (17.7°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 18.7 °C (33.7°F) less in Taumarunui.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 631.3 mm (24.9 in) more which is equivalent to 631.3 l/m² (15.49 US gal/ft²) or 6,313,000 l/ha (674,902 US gal/ac) more. About 1 7/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 5.4° higher in Taumarunui than in Ternej.
